Federal Title III, Part A, funds provide additional support for multilingual learners as well as services for American Indian/Alaska Native students and for multilingual/English learners in private schools. WebJul 28, 2024 · Title III Part A of the federal Elementary and Secondary Education Act provides funds to help English learners, including immigrant children and youth, succeed in school by assisting them in becoming fluent in English and meeting challenging state academic content and student academic achievement standards. Title III: Part A – English Language Acquisition, Language Enhancement, and Academic Achievement Act The authorization levels for Part A formula grants to states … WebTitle III requirements specify that a district that will generate at least $10,000 in LIEP formula funding may apply as a single district. A district that will generate less than $10,000 has the option to form a cooperative with other districts to jointly generate at least $10,000 in LIEP funding. Example: Your schools hold special meetings for EL parents concerning the ACCESS assessment and its results. This meeting is not applicable to all parents in the school, solely those of Title III-served students; therefore, it would be appropriate to provide interpreters and translation services for this event at ...

WebThe State Education Department annually collects the number of "immigrant children and youth," as defined by Section 3301 (6) of ESEA, present in New York State. The information is used each year by the Department to determine each local educational agency's (LEA's) eligibility and allocation for the Title III, Part A Immigrant Education program. WebThe Title III allocations include funding for the number of nonpublic students that the district includes in its EL and ICY student counts.
